Lines Matching defs:solr_fts_backend_update_context
44 struct solr_fts_backend_update_context {
282 struct solr_fts_backend_update_context *ctx;
284 ctx = i_new(struct solr_fts_backend_update_context, 1);
292 static void xml_encode_id(struct solr_fts_backend_update_context *ctx,
303 fts_backend_solr_doc_open(struct solr_fts_backend_update_context *ctx,
323 fts_solr_field_get(struct solr_fts_backend_update_context *ctx, const char *key)
342 fts_backend_solr_doc_close(struct solr_fts_backend_update_context *ctx)
361 fts_backed_solr_build_flush(struct solr_fts_backend_update_context *ctx)
377 fts_backend_solr_expunge_flush(struct solr_fts_backend_update_context *ctx)
391 struct solr_fts_backend_update_context *ctx =
392 (struct solr_fts_backend_update_context *)_ctx;
428 struct solr_fts_backend_update_context *ctx =
429 (struct solr_fts_backend_update_context *)_ctx;
460 struct solr_fts_backend_update_context *ctx =
461 (struct solr_fts_backend_update_context *)_ctx;
492 fts_backend_solr_uid_changed(struct solr_fts_backend_update_context *ctx,
519 struct solr_fts_backend_update_context *ctx =
520 (struct solr_fts_backend_update_context *)_ctx;
553 struct solr_fts_backend_update_context *ctx =
554 (struct solr_fts_backend_update_context *)_ctx;
571 struct solr_fts_backend_update_context *ctx =
572 (struct solr_fts_backend_update_context *)_ctx;